HDF Energy and Southern Power to Develop Green Hydrogen Projects in Vietnam

Wedoany.com Report-Jun 6, HDF Energy and Southern Power Corporation (EVNSPC), a subsidiary of Vietnam Electricity (EVN), have announced a partnership to explore green hydrogen power projects in southern Vietnam, focusing on remote islands. This collaboration aims to develop sustainable energy solutions to support Vietnam’s clean energy goals and enhance energy access in isolated regions.

The initiative will prioritize the use of green hydrogen to deliver stable, round-the-clock electricity, reducing reliance on fossil fuels. By leveraging hydrogen-based energy, the projects are expected to contribute to the socioeconomic development of island communities while promoting environmental sustainability.

A representative from HDF Energy stated: “As Vietnam seeks sustainable and resilient energy alternatives, green hydrogen-based energy offers a transformative solution to provide stable, 24/7 clean electricity, reducing dependence on fossil fuels and supporting the long-term socioeconomic development of island populations.”

The partnership involves coordinated efforts between HDF Energy and EVNSPC, with appointed representatives overseeing hydrogen initiatives. Key activities include conducting technical and feasibility studies, identifying suitable project locations, collaborating with local authorities, and aligning investment and engineering teams to ensure effective project execution.

This collaboration reflects a shared commitment to advancing renewable energy in Vietnam, particularly in underserved island areas. By focusing on green hydrogen, HDF Energy and EVNSPC aim to create a reliable and eco-friendly energy framework, supporting Vietnam’s broader objectives for sustainable development and energy resilience.
